although i prefer the locking to be silent many vehicles have the option of either silent or horn sounding. it can't be too hard to include that.
on another note i would like to let anyone out there interested in the chrome clad 17 inch wheels to know they are actually not chrome but only a plastic wrapped wheel that chips easily. our vibe started peeling off after only 1500 miles and pontiac will do nothing about it. just thought i would warn anyone interested in those wheels. i don't know how they figure these are worth 650 dollars extra for plastic.

At less than 4,000 miles and none of it on what one would call a rugged road, I have pinholes on the front spoiler (air dam). At first, I thought the pits were bugs. Upon close inspection, they are irregularly shaped specks of silver ("liquid platinum"?) paint, each with a small hinge to reveal the black elastomeric spoiler. The coating should be more resilient. I still love my Vibe GT but am disappointed.

Pontiac refers to the Vibe auto trans option as; 5 speed automatic with Driver Shift Control. What does Driver Shift Conrol mean. How is it different from the automatics I have driving? thanks
#135 of 158 Re: Automatic trans [bones8]
by bikerscum
Jul 10, 2008 (5:30 pm)
The shifter is electronic. Pull it down into drive & it shifts as normal. Move the shifter to the left from there & it becomes a tap shifter... bump it forward to upshift, backward to downshift. It does not give you full manual control.... you can force a downshift, but not an upshift if the trans would not shift into that gear at that speed. In other words, you can't tap it forward 4 times & start out in fifth.
